3 QuantumLogic Surround Technology QuantumLogic s Aesthetic Engine digitally remodels extracted signal streams into an infinitely variable soundstage. Patented spatial filter bank technology provides psychoacoustic modeling for transparent digital processing and a perfect acoustic reconstruction. QuantumLogic Surround creates an unprecedented surround sound experience from any mono, stereo or multi-channel signal source. HARMAN QuantumLogic - the benchmark for surround sound listening into the future.
4 QuantumLogic Technology 2/5/7 Channel Signal Input QLS Aesthetic Engine: Stream Extraction Reverb Extraction Signal Decomposition Original Signal Reference User Influence QLS functions in the frequency domain unlike other upmixers that function within the time domain. Multiple Streams Multiple Streams QLS identifies Spatial Slices from the soundstage and re-asserts them into a surround sound format. QLS extracts reverberation from the original 2, 5.1 or 7.1 channel signal source and generates multiple channels for redistribution. 6 Stereo Soundstage QuantumLogic Spatial Slices Stereo Mode Soundstage Composition Spatial slices can be represented by a single source instrument, vocalist or sound effect. Identifying the staged location of a particular source within the stereo image enables the creation of an expanded, enveloping sound stage around a listening point. This may represent the sweet spot or any other location depicted by the listener. By panning the spatial slices around the listening space in a controlled manner, it is possible to sculpt a totally stable surround sound playback environment. Working with the individual spatial slices enables unprecedented accuracy in spectral and spatial balance. L C R
